    AppJar. appJar is a cross-platform Python library for developing GUIs (graphical user interfaces). [3] It can run on Linux, OS X, and Windows. It was conceived, and continues to be developed with educational use as its focus, [4] so is accompanied by comprehensive documentation, as well as easy-to-follow lessons. [5]

    Java is a high-level, class-based, object-oriented programming language that is designed to have as few implementation dependencies as possible. It is a general-purpose programming language intended to let programmers write once, run anywhere (), [16] meaning that compiled Java code can run on all platforms that support Java without the need to recompile.     JUnit is a test automation framework for the Java programming language. JUnit is often used for unit testing, and is one of the xUnit frameworks. JUnit is linked as a JAR at compile-time. The latest version of the framework, JUnit 5, resides under package org.junit.jupiter. [3]
